Comprehensive Care Center (CCC) for Congenital Adrenal Hyperplasia (CAH)
Nicklaus Children's Division of Pediatric Endocrinology is recognized as a Comprehensive Care Center (CCC) for Congenital Adrenal Hyperplasia (CAH) by the CARES Foundation. At Nicklaus Children's, we're dedicated to providing compassionate care for children and teens living with CAH. Our multidisciplinary team brings together specialists in endocrinology, urology, psychology, social work, genetics, nutrition, radiology, and dermatology. This collaborative approach ensures that every child receives personalized, seamless care — from diagnosis through adolescence and beyond. To support a smooth transition into adulthood, we also work closely with the Division of Adult Endocrinology at the University of Miami, providing continuity and peace of mind for families.
